The New York State Nurses Association is a labor organization of over 40,000 frontline nurses standing together for strength at work, nursing practice, safe staffing, and healthcare for all. We are New York's largest union and professional association for registered nurses.

POSITION SUMMARY: This position will report to the Director of Organizing and will perform all phases of organizing activities in accordance with operational requirements along with the objective of enhancing NYSNA membership.

GENERAL R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Performs all phases of organizing activities such as targeting, research, developing leads, progress assessment, recruitment, issue development, strategizing, escalating tactics, voter assessment, GOTV strategies – with the objective of increasing NYSNA’s membership.
  • Develops and applies a thorough working knowledge of labor and employment laws in the campaign setting, especially as pertains to exerting pressure on the employer.

SPECIFIC ACTIVITIES & DUTIES:

  • Identify potential contacts within a community to gain support for organizing.
  • Develop new leaders through education, action and participation.
  • Conduct home visits to identify and recruit potential member leaders and assess their desire to become members of NYSNA.
  • Lead organizing committee meetings, construct agendas and provide direction for next steps.
  • Evaluate and assist in establishing community coalition/alliances where appropriate.
  • Coordinates campaigns and membership drives.

QUALIFICATIONS:

  • A Bachelor’s degree in labor relations or a related field.
  • A minimum of three (3) years of responsible work experience in union organizing that
  • demonstrates a planned approach to problem solving and campaigns
  • Demonstrated success in organizing campaigns.

Or

  • A satisfactory combination of education, training and experience.

NYSNA takes the health of their employees, families, members and communities very seriously. Proof of Covid-19 vaccination is required as a condition of employment.

We are committed to fostering an organizational culture of diversity and inclusion. Women, minorities, people of color, individuals with disabilities, and members of the LGBTQ+ community are strongly encouraged to apply.

Salary range is based upon Union salary scale of $89,000-$101,000 depending upon education and experience
